    The question is how many strawberry cheesecakes can you make? I'd say as many as you can make different. This is a different one that I'm liking quite a bit. More than my usual ingredients again. @NolaMel You might want to lookie.

    Another Strawberry Cheesecake
    Cap NY Cheesecake 3.5%
    Cap Graham Cracker 1%
    INW Biscuit .5%
    Cap Vanilla Custard 1%
    FA Juicy Strawberry 1,5%
    TFA Strawberry Ripe 1.5%
    Cap Bavarian Cream 1%

    I need to make base. I am going to make SO MUCH TEA. I love that flavor and it's so simple: 4% black tea, 3% jasmine tea, 2% condensed milk and a drop of a sucralose per 30 mg. I have considered adding other stuff, but it seems perfect the way it is.

    It's also pretty much shake and vape. Better after a few days, but you can just vape it.
